Luc Besson’s THE FIFTH ELEMENT (PG-13, 1997, 127 min)
In the year 2257, ex-military cabbie Corbin Dallas, played by Bruce Willis, must take action when the fate of the world falls into the back of his cab in the form of Leeloo, played by Milla Jovovich. As the living fifth element, Leeloo must reunite with the other four elements to stop a great evil from destroying the world. Together with Father Vito Cornelius, played by Ian Holm, Dallas must complete the mission before the vile industrialist Zorg, portrayed by Gary Oldman, ends all humanity.
Robert Longo’s JOHNNY MNEMONIC: 30th Anniversary (R, 1995, 98 min)

In this film based on the William Gibson story, Johnny (Keanu Reeves) is a data courier who has a secret stash of information implanted into his mind. However, the data will kill Johnny if he cannot retrieve it within 48 hours. Accompanied by physically enhanced bodyguard Jane (Dina Meyer), Johnny sets out to acquire the passwords he needs to save himself. Worse yet, he is hunted by gangster Shinji (Denis Akiyama) and businessman Takahashi (Takeshi Kitano), both of whom seek the data Johnny possesses. Also starring Ice-T, Henry Rollins, Udo Kier, and Dolph Lundgren.
